Surly Brewing Company Smoke

Smoke

 

Surly Brewing Company in Minneapolis, Minnesota, United States 🇺🇸

  Smoked / Rauchbier Rotating Out of Production
Score
7.43
ABV: 8.2% IBU: 50 Ticks: 111
Lager-brewed with smoked malts, this Rauchbier is mellowed by oak-aging. Black malt flavors mesh with notes of raisins, plums, figs and licorice with the subtle smoke on the side.

Tap at CBC 2013. Pours almost black with a big beige head. Aroma of smoke, roast, light chocolate and light licorice. Flavor is moderate sweet and bitter. Medium bodied with soft carbonation.

Draught. Clear deep brown liquid with medium light tan head. Aroma of smoke, wood, fire, chocolate, bread, pumpernickel, licorice and light coffee. Taste is dry and medium bitter with notes of smoke, biscuit, chocolate and licorice. Medium bodied with medium carbonation.

750mL bottle, pours black with a small tan head. Aroma of moderate smoked malts, some vanilla, cocoa, and some roasted malts. Flavour of fairly intense smoke, roasted malts and cocoa. The smoke becomes a lot mellower the more you drink. Easily drinkable and smooth on the palate. No hint of the 9.5% ABV. Good stuff.
